Abstract :
Leaky lens antennas are linearly polarized directive antennas constituted by long slots etched on a ground plane that separates a dense dielectric, shaped to form a lens, from free space. These antennas are characterized by significant directivity, very low dispersion and they are suited to be integrated with the receive modules. These properties arise from the particular leaky wave radiation mechanism that these antennas exploit. In this contribution, the ultra-wide band version of the antenna described in A. Neto et al. (2005) is presented
